When I was on track at Croft the car started blowing oil back through the dipstick after about 5 hot laps.
1 - Should I be worried or
2 - Do I need an oil breather of sorts and, if so, what kind, where from / to etc?

My replacement 1600 xflow did this but the oil filler cap seemed to be a really tight fit - I replaced it with the Ford branded one from my old engine and it cured the problem.

if your going to race i would put a proper breather system on it
otherwise you will blow all your seals out in the end
In my humble opinion you should fit a catch tank with a return to the block or sump, at least if it does blow oil out you will have it going back into the engine rather than over it.
A leak down test would be a good idea though.
